Wuhan Laboratory: Debunking the Origins of ‌COVID-19

Introduction

The origin of the COVID-19 virus has⁣ been a ⁣subject of intense ‍debate and speculation since the ⁣pandemic began. Recent statements from Chinese officials ⁣have reiterated⁣ that the Wuhan‌ laboratory did not‌ contribute too the creation or accidental⁣ release of this novel virus.

Clarifying Misconceptions

Emerging reports suggested that ‌some individuals and scholars were pointing to the Wuhan Institute of Virology as ‌a potential source for COVID-19, claiming it might‍ have originated from lab experiments. Though, consistent denials from both⁣ Chinese authorities and international experts ⁢indicate that these ‌assertions lack substantive evidence.

Official Statements from China

Chinese ⁣representatives have firmly stated that multiple investigations conducted by reputable​ organizations have exonerated their laboratories regarding any involvement in creating or‍ leaking⁣ SARS-CoV-2. This‌ aligns with findings reported ⁣by varied⁢ entities, which support ​natural transmission theories over⁤ lab-related origins.

Scientific Community’s Stance

Numerous scientists globally advocate for transparency ⁣in ⁢investigating coronavirus​ origins.they emphasize robust​ methodologies and fact-checking processes to dismantle unfounded claims about⁣ bioengineering or accidents at‍ research facilities in ​Wuhan. Leading epidemiologists ‌assert that zoonotic spillover – viruses jumping from animals to humans – remains a more plausible explanation being supported by ancient​ precedents ‌observed with similar‍ viral ​outbreaks.

The ⁤Importance Of Facts Over Theory

As speculation continues ⁣to swirl‍ around unconventional theories regarding‍ COVID-19’s ‌genesis, it is crucial for public understanding⁣ to depend on considerable scientific investigation ​rather⁤ than unverified assumptions.Credible studies keep disproving notions surrounding ⁣laboratory involvement while reinforcing wildlife ‍transmission patterns, evidenced by prior health crises such⁤ as MERS and ⁣SARS, both thought to‌ arise through animal vectors.
